Merge tag 'alloc-next-v6.17-2025-07-15' of https://github.com/Rust-for-Linux/linux into rust-next
Pull alloc and DMA updates from Danilo Krummrich: Box: - Implement Borrow / BorrowMut for Box<T, A>. Vec: - Implement Default for Vec<T, A>. - Implement Borrow / BorrowMut for Vec<T, A>. DMA: - Clarify wording and be consistent in 'coherent' nomenclature. - Convert the read!() / write!() macros to return a Result. - Add as_slice() / write() methods in CoherentAllocation. - Fix doc-comment of dma_handle(). - Expose count() and size() in CoherentAllocation and add the corresponding type invariants. - Implement CoherentAllocation::dma_handle_with_offset(). - Require mutable reference for as_slice_mut() and write(). MAINTAINERS: - Add Vlastimil Babka, Liam R.
